Transaction 18d70f26cc6a07b04c7e9eb7fe942e59d46392756b5f9f5a95a98d71855aa318
1 Input
1 Output
-
18d70f26cc6a07b04c7e9eb7fe942e59d46392756b5f9f5a95a98d71855aa318:0
- value
- 309754
- script pubkey
- OP_0 OP_PUSHBYTES_20 8df31c32581567f1ee3ccc5945297df3ab751233
- address
- bc1q3he3cvjcz4nlrm3ue3v522ta7w4h2y3n83g4ws